You use this function to specify whether ordinary input and output fields or a table with input and output fields are to be created in the browser-based PI sheet or Process Manufacturing Cockpit .
The following types are available:
Simple data request:
Ordinary input and output fields are created in the PI sheet or cockpit.
Repeated data request:
A table for the input and output of data is created in the PI sheet or cockpit.
Note
If you do not enter a data request type, the system sets "simple data request" by default.
If you use a repeated data request, you also have the following options:
Minimum number of table lines:
You can specify the minimum number of table lines that must be edited. In the PI sheet, you cannot complete the corresponding process step unless you have entered data in these lines.
Maximum number of table lines:
You can specify the maximum number of table lines permitted. Once data has been entered in these lines, the system does not further lines.
When defining data requests, you specify the following information in the process instruction:
Type of data request
If required, the minimum number of tables lines that must be edited
If required, the maximum number of tables lines that may be edited
To enter this information, you assign the following characteristics to the process instruction in the order specified below:
